An implantable porous, biodegradable, three-dimensionally fixed matrix has shape memory and comprises a network of water-insoluble mineralized biopolymer fibers, a drug and a water-soluble binder which is rendered insoluble by cross-linking. The shape memory maintains the porosity of the matrix for a period of greater than 14 days after implant. Preferably the biopolymer is fibrillar collagen. The matrix can be used for repairing fibrous tissue, cartilage or bone by promoting the formations of new fibrous tissue or cartilage formation.
